COLLEEN M. MITCHELL
Des Moines
Colleen M. Mitchell, 59, died Wednesday, February 24, 2010 at Mercy Medical Center in Des Moines.
Funeral services will be 10 a.m., Saturday, February 27, 2010 at St. Joseph Catholic Church. Burial will follow at Oakwood Cemetery in Pleasant Hill.
Colleen was born April 20, 1950 in Bremerton, Washington to Arnold and Peggy Mitchell. The family moved to Des Moines in 1964. She had been a member of St. Joseph Catholic Church and had worked for Link Associates. For the past five years Colleen has flourished living in a supported group home for independent living. She enjoyed attending Easter Seals Life Club, swimming, shopping and going out to eat.
Survivors include her siblings: Sue (Jerry) Wieland of De Pere, WI, Kelly Anderson of Concord, NC, Michael (Andrea) Mitchell of Des Moines; and her nieces and nephews.
Colleen was preceded in death by her parents.
The family will receive friends from 5 to 7 p.m., Friday at Grandview Park Funeral Home where a vigil service will be held at 7 p.m.
Memorial contributions may be made to Easter Seals.
